Add const support for float rounding methods
Add const support for the float rounding methods floor, ceil, trunc,
fract, round and round_ties_even.
This works by moving the calculation logic from

     src/tools/miri/src/intrinsics/mod.rs

into

     compiler/rustc_const_eval/src/interpret/intrinsics.rs.

All relevant method definitions were adjusted to include the `const`
keyword for all supported float types: f16, f32, f64 and f128.

The constness is hidden behind the feature gate

     feature(const_float_round_methods)

which is tracked in

     https://github.com/rust-lang/rust/issues/141555
